UK mortgage rates rise to highest level for a monthImage source, Getty ImagesByKevin PeacheyCost of living correspondentPublished24 July 2026, 00:02 BSTUpdated 2 minutes agoUK average mortgage rates have risen back to the level of a month ago as renewed tensions in the Middle East feed through to homeowners.Lenders' funding costs have increased as markets judge that a prolonged conflict reduces the possibility of interest rate cuts by central banks. The five biggest High Street banks are among a host of lenders which have increased their interest rates on new fixed deals in recent days.Recent projections by the Bank of England suggest just over five million homeowners should expect their monthly mortgage repayments to increase by the end of 2028.Mortgage rates had been falling as a…
